Direct Answer:
No, baked potatoes cannot be used to breed villagers in Minecraft.
The Rules of Breeding Villagers:
To breed villagers, you need to give them at least 12 of certain items, including beetroots, carrots, potatoes, or bread. Any villager with an excess of food, usually farmers, will start throwing food to other villagers, allowing them to pick it up and become willing to breed. Having the right food items is essential for breeding villagers.
The Use of Potatoes:
Potatoes can be used to breed villagers, but not baked potatoes. Potatoes are an essential food source for villagers and are needed to make them willing to breed. Once you have 12 or more potatoes, you can give them to the villager and start the breeding process.
